Donna was born in Winner, South Dakota to Roy Henry Hofeldt and Murrell Painter Hofeldt, raised in rural Tripp County, SD. She graduated from Colome High School in 1956 and married John William Patterson of Pontotoc, MS on August 8, 1957. She was a member of Wesley United Methodist Church in Tupelo for 57 years. She worked at Citizens Bank of Colome and Industrial Bank in Memphis, TN from 1956-1958. While living in Tupelo, MS, she worked at Rebelanes from 1971 to 1986. She also worked at Phillips Garden Center, and Teters Floral Products as a merchandiser until she retired. She was a loving wife, mother, aunt, grandmother and great-grandmother and would routinely take neighborhood children to church as long as she was able.
